MADURAI: Two more workers succumbed to burns sustained in an explosion at a cracker manufacturing unit in Chinnavadiyur near Virudhunagar, taking the death toll to three.

The unfortunate incident occurred on February 5, instantly killing a worker -- Ramalakshmi (50) of Pandalkudi -- and injuring six others. Vachakkarapatti police filed a case following the explosion.

On Wednesday, two workers succumbed to burns while receiving treatments. The deceased were identified as Veeralakshmi (34) of Athiveeranpatti and Simon Daniel (33) of Meenampatti.

Veeralakshmi was admitted to Government Medical College and Hospital in Virudhunagar, while Simon received treatment at a private hospital in Madurai.
